Introduction to the New Verification Feature

As social media continues to evolve, maintaining user trust becomes increasingly crucial. Facebook has taken significant steps in this direction by introducing a free video verification feature. This initiative, known as Facebook Verified, empowers users to authenticate their identities by uploading a video selfie. This feature, currently rolling out globally, aims to mitigate issues related to fake accounts and misinformation, enhancing the overall user experience.

The Importance of User Verification

In today’s digital landscape, where misinformation can spread like wildfire, platforms are under immense pressure to ensure user authenticity. By integrating a video verification process, Facebook not only seeks to address these concerns but also to foster a safer online environment. Users who complete this process will receive a distinguished white check mark next to their profiles, signaling their verified status to others.

How to Use the New Verification Feature

Users interested in obtaining their white check mark will need to follow a few simple steps:

  • Access the Facebook app or website.
  • Navigate to the settings menu and locate the verification section.
  • Follow the prompts to record and submit a short video selfie.
  • Await confirmation of your verification status from Facebook.
